Section 4902. Definitions

      As used in this chapter:
        (1) The term "Secretary" means the Secretary of Agriculture.
        (2) The term "person" means any individual, group of
      individuals, partnership, corporation, association, cooperative,
      or other entity.
        (3) The term "watermelon" means all varieties of watermelon
      grown by producers in the United States or imported into the
      United States.
        (4) The term "handler" means any person (except a common or
      contract carrier of watermelons owned by another person) who
      handles watermelons in a manner specified in a plan issued under
      this chapter or in regulations promulgated thereunder.
        (5) The term "producer" means any person engaged in the growing
      of 10 or more acres of watermelons.
        (6) The term "importer" means any person who imports
      watermelons into the United States.
        (7) The term "plan" means an order issued by the Secretary
      under this chapter.
        (8) The term "promotion" means any action taken by the Board,
      under this chapter, to present a favorable image for watermelons
      to the public with the express intent of improving the
      competitive position of watermelons in the marketplace and
      stimulating sales of watermelons, and shall include, but not be
      limited to, paid advertising.
        (9) The term "Board" means the National Watermelon Promotion
      Board provided for in section 4906 of this title.
        (10) The term "United States" means each of the several States
      and the District of Columbia.
